What You Will Do

Shape precision into performance. In this role, you will program and support high-precision CNC machining processes that directly impact product quality, reliability, and manufacturing efficiency. You will work independently with advanced equipment and digital tools, contributing technical expertise from design through validation and production.

  • Program CNC machines for complex machining operations, including Swiss turning, grinding, and other coded CNC technologies.
  • Develop and optimize CNC programs using CAD/CAM tools to ensure accuracy, repeatability, and manufacturing efficiency.
  • Translate engineering drawings and functional requirements into precise machining programs and manufacturing instructions.
  • Validate and adjust CNC programs through testing, first-article inspections, and production support.
  • Collaborate with manufacturing, engineering, and external suppliers to improve machinability, cycle time, and cost.
  • Support calibration and validation activities for machining and testing equipment used in production and product verification.
  • Maintain accurate technical documentation related to CNC programs, validation, and process changes.
  • Act as a technical reference for CNC programming during production, troubleshooting, and continuous improvement activities.

What We Do

Stryker is a global leader in medical technologies and, together with its customers, is driven to make healthcare better. The company offers innovative products and services in MedSurg, Neurotechnology, Orthopaedics and Spine that help improve patient and healthcare outcomes. Alongside its customers around the world, Stryker impacts more than 130 million patients annually. More information is available at www.stryker.com.
